Manchester City players Riyad Mahrez and John Stones were filmed ‘having an argument’ in the tunnel during their Champions League final defeat.

City, who were contending the first Champions League final in their history, slipped to a 1-0 defeat against Chelsea on Saturday night thanks to Kai Havertz’s strike in the first half.

Havertz managed to slip between Stones and Ruben Dias and he calmly dinked the ball round Ederson before firing home.

And footage has emerged of Mahrez and Stones appearing to take their frustrations out on each other.

In the tunnel just before the second half started, Mahrez looked to be in discussion with Stones and many believe it was about City’s defending.

The Algerian international makes a gesture towards Stones and then grabs him, appearing to tell him to ‘get tight’ on Chelsea’s attackers.

Both men continue their conversation going down the tunnel before taking up their positions on the pitch.

But it appears that Stones was making a point to the Algeria star, after Chelsea had exposed City’s right flank repeatedly in the first half – a ploy that had led directly to Kai Havertz’s ultimately decisive goal.

According to MEN, the tunnel argument between the Algerian and the English Man perhaps laid bare the tactical problem that ultimately cost Manchester City the Champions League final.

Stones was saying Chelsea had exposed City’s right side repeatedly in the first half which led to Kai Havertz scoring. Mahrez was saying Stones needed to be more aggressive as CB.
